Determinação Dos Aspectos Morfológicos Do Solo E Dendrológicos Da Vegetação Em Uma Topossequência, Em Altamira-Pa

Abstract: RESUMOO conhecimento a cerca de como se comporta a vegetação natural em diferentes ambientes pode dar auxílio em projetos que visem a conservação da biodiversidade local, além de contribuir em projetos de restauração florestal. Nesse contexto foi executado um estudo visando à correlação da vegetação com o relevo em uma topossequência, analisando características macromorfológicas dos aspectos físicos das árvores e a morfologia do solo (cor e textura), para isso, foram delimitadas quatro parcelas de 20 x 40 m, o… Show more

“…In the Typical Yellow Dystrophic Oxisol (YOd), the alteration occurs due to the decrease of organic matter in the direction of the subsurface horizons, changing the color from Yellow-brown (10 YR 5/4) to Yellow (10 YR 8/8), evidencing the prevalence of the iron mineral goethite (FeOOH) and indicating good drainage (Spanner et al, 2014). In the Dystrophic Gleysol Haplic (GHd), the color is changed from 5 YR 5/8 (red-brown) to 5 YR 8/2 (gray-white), due to the process of gleization, in which there is chemical and mineral reduction of Fe in the absence of oxygen (O 2 ) for a certain period and, consequently, its exit from the soil section (Schaefer et al, 2017).…”
